KLIPP Toenail Clippers for Thick Toenails are a heavy‑duty, long‑handled nail cutter with a 15 mm wide, 120° slanted curved blade designed to trim hard, thick, and ingrown nails safely and with minimal effort.

These clippers were engineered for people who need more cutting power and better access than standard clippers provide. The extended ergonomic handle reduces bending and wrist strain, while the wide jaw and curved stainless‑steel blades slice through thick nails cleanly. Built with clinic‑grade strength and a non‑eagle‑beak slanted cutting angle, KLIPP offers a safer, more precise alternative for seniors, limited mobility users, and anyone with tough toenails.

How do these clippers make cutting thick or ingrown nails easier?

The 15 mm wide jaw and sharp curved blades concentrate cutting force on a broader surface so thick layers are removed in one controlled cut. The 120° slanted angle reaches corners and undercurved edges without tearing or excessive pressure.

  • Wide 15 mm jaw to accommodate thick nails and multiple layers
  • Curved stainless steel blades for smooth, even cuts
  • Slanted 120° angle to access corners and ingrown areas

Why is the long handle useful for seniors or people with limited mobility?

The extended grip lets users trim nails while sitting or with minimal bending, reducing strain on knees, hips, and lower back. The handle’s ergonomic shape improves control and steadiness for safer trimming.

  • Long, non‑slip handle reduces need to bend or reach
  • Ergonomic contour for better leverage and reduced hand fatigue
  • Improved stability lowers the chance of accidental slips

What precision and safety features help prevent tearing or injury?

Rather than a sharp, narrow beak, these clippers use a slanted, curved blade that follows the natural nail shape, minimizing snagging and splitting. The wide cutting face allows for single, decisive cuts that avoid repeated sawing motions.

  • Curved blade profile matches nail curvature for clean cuts
  • Angled blade geometry reaches tight edges safely
  • Solid construction keeps blades aligned to avoid pinching

How durable and easy to maintain are KLIPP clippers?

These clippers use high‑grade stainless steel and robust construction designed to hold an edge and resist corrosion. Simple cleaning and occasional blade alignment keep them performing like new for years.

  • Stainless steel blades resist rust and stay sharp longer
  • Solid hinge and reinforced handles for longevity
  • Easy to wipe clean after use; oil hinge when needed

Who is this for? KLIPP Toenail Clippers for Thick Toenails are aimed at seniors, people with limited mobility, diabetics requiring careful foot care (check with your healthcare provider), athletes, and anyone with hard, thick, or curved nails who wants a safer, clinic‑grade tool for home grooming. They suit caregivers and professionals who need a dependable, precise cutter for routine nail maintenance. These clippers are not a substitute for medical treatment—consult a specialist for severe ingrown nails or infections.
